Wilden sits on the northwest edge of Kelowna, tucked against the hills above the city. It was developed by a single developer with an explicit commitment: at least 50% of the land would remain as natural green space, with wildlife corridors, wetlands, and native habitat integrated throughout the residential fabric. The result is a community that genuinely feels different — forested walking trails, deer in the yards, and a quietness that doesn't exist in denser Kelowna neighbourhoods.
